Oquo are a new Basque Country-based brand with five wheels on offer, including carbon and alloy rims with a focus on longevity.
Oquo’s new five-model wheel range is split into two categories, Mountain Performance for Cross Country and Trail use, while the Mountain Control category focuses on the Trail and Enduro end of the spectrum.
This isn’t just any other wheel brand though, there’s plenty of neat features on both the carbon and alloy rims before they’re laced to the venerable DT Swiss 240 and 350 hubs.
Oquo’s rims, regardless of material are front and rear specific. These asymmetric rims are also designed to even out spoke forces and the tension required on each spoke, that should, in theory lead to a stronger and more reliable wheel.
It’s not something we’ve seen before, but Oquo’s spoke holes are angled to meet the spoke at its entry angle. This again is aimed at reducing stress on the spoke head and reducing the likelihood of breaking a spoke. The spoke beds are also reinforced to offset the force exerted by the spoke on the rim. In an effort to reduce pinch punctures whilst running tubeless, the edge of the rim had been widened considerably to spread the force of an impact.
All Oquo wheels are built with DT Swiss 240 and 350 hubs, depending on the model, and all wheels come laced with Sapim spokes. All the ingredients are built into a wheel using custom-built machines mainly to produce the exact same wheel every time, the finished product is then checked by hand.
One thing Oquo take very seriously is quality control. Very tight tolerances mean that a wheel will stay true and strong, and a visit to their HQ recently certainly showed the fine variations that are accepted. All wheels go through a test lab torture chamber and ‘Wrecking Crew’ lifespan to test for any weakness in the wheels.
Beyond the fine tolerances and testing, Oquo will also be offering custom painted rims on their top end carbon models.
Mountain Performance
Oquo’s Mountain Performance range is three wheels strong, the range-topping MP30LTD, MP30Team and MP28Pro. The Mountain Performance range focuses on a blend of stiffness and low weight without being uncomfortable or flimsy.
Oquo MP30LTD

Key features:
- Hookless carbon fibre rim
- 29″ only
- 30mm internal width
- 24h front rim, 28h rear
- Sapim C-Xray TCS spokes
- DT Swiss 240 S CL hubs
- Centerlock only
- Boost spacing
- Microspline or XD drivers
- Double Square Alloy nipples
- 1300g
- 1,999.00 Euro
Oquo MP30Team

Key features:
- Hookless carbon fibre rim
- 29″ only
- 30mm internal width
- 28h rims
- Sapim D-Sprint spokes
- DT Swiss 350 CL hubs
- Centerlock only
- Boost spacing
- Microspline or XD drivers
- Double Square Alloy nipples
- 1480g
- 1,299.00 Euro
Oquo MP28Pro

Key features:
- Hookless alloy rim
- 29″ and 27.5″
- 28mm inner rim width
- 28h rims
- Sapim D-Sprint spokes
- DT Swiss 350 hubs
- Centerlock only
- Boost spacing
- Microspline or XD drivers
- Polyax Secure Brass nipples
- 599.00 Euro
Mountain Control
The Mountain Control range is a smaller, two-wheel offering, with the MP32LTD as the carbon option and the MP32Team the alloy rim-version.
Oquo MC32LTD

Key features:
- Hookless carbon fibre rim
- 29″ only
- 32mm front, 30mm rear inner rim width
- 28h front, 32h rear rim
- Sapim D-Sprint/Race spokes
- DT Swiss 350 hubs
- 6-bolt only
- Boost spacing
- Microspline or XD drivers
- Polyax Secure Brass nipples
- 1,599.00 Euro
Oquo MC32Team

Key features:
- Hookless alloy rim
- 29″ and 27.5″
- 32mm front, 30mm rear inner rim width
- 28h front, 32h rear rim
- Sapim D-Sprint/Race spokes
- DT Swiss 350 hubs
- 6-bolt only
- Boost spacing
- Microspline or XD drivers
- Polyax Secure Brass nipples
- 699.00 Euro
